**About the Role**
The Payments Team, consisting of a team of 6 people, are responsible for ensuring the Council and relevant partners have efficient, effective systems and controls in place for the purchase and payment of goods and services.
We are looking for a strong team member who will demonstrate their commitment to the service together with the ability to make decisions, work on own initiative and complete complex tasks within agreed timescales. It is essential critical routines are carried out daily and deadlines are met.
**About You**
The ideal applicant will have/be:
- At least 2 years’ experience in a payments environment
- Experience of controlling payment systems and procedures to ensure all payments made by the Council comply with all statutory requirements and regulatory frameworks
- A sound working knowledge of the regulatory framework of the Construction Industry Taxation Scheme
- A sound working knowledge of the regulatory framework around VAT
- Ability to demonstrate competency on spreadsheet and word processing packages
- Ability to produce reports in spreadsheet format from information stored on the finance system
- Knowledge of Agresso based systems or similar and ability to train new users
- Educated to a minimum A Level or equivalent, NVQ Level 3 and ideally a recognised accountancy/financial qualification
